friends of rosie childrens cancer research fund

The charity supports children and young people. Friends Of Rosie Childrens Cancer Research Fund is a registered charity whose purpose is the advancement of health or the saving of lives. It delivers its work by making grants to organisations. The charity is based in Manchester and operates in England.

Activities & Mission

The object of the charity is to fund and promote research into the causes, distribution, symptoms, pathology and treatment of cancer in children and to disseminate the results of such research.
